I'm not going to lie, there is a lot I don't like about this game, but I'm going to try and post some helpful feedback, rather then just saying "shit sux".
Your collision detection is just awful, and it really shows on the spikes. Square hit-boxes do not belong on triangular objects. You should also change how the spike hurts the player. Falling on top of a spike? Sure that should hurt you, but walking into the side of a spike? No, that shouldn't hurt the player, especially because the sharp part of the spike is above the player.
Other then that, the game was just frustrating. One of the last levels requires you to fall through an intestine-of-spikes without being able to see the entire structure. That was appalling! I know some games do this sort of thing (such as Megaman), but they will usually give you ample time to dodge and predict where you need to go. On this level, it was almost entirely blind luck.
I understand this is a short 'n simple game, and I don't mean to sound like a dick by pointing out some flaws, but when flaws affect my enjoyment of a game this much, I think they simply can't be overlooked.
